Grated Sautéed Zucchini

Recipe information

  • Yield

    serves 4

Ingredients

Preparation

  1. Step 1

    Grate the zucchini and toss in a colander with 1 1/2 teaspoons salt; let steep 20 minutes. By handfuls, twist in the corner of a towel to extract juices. Sauté 1 tablespoon minced shallot briefly in a large frying pan with 2 tablespoons olive oil or butter, then add the zucchini and toss over high heat for 2 minutes or so, just until tender.

  2. Variations

    Step 2

    CREAMED ZUCCHINI. When tender, stir in 1/2 cup of heavy cream and let simmer until absorbed, then fold with a tablespoon of chopped parsley or tarragon.
